Jeremy Clarkson has shared an insight into what happened when he was ‘days from death’ and had an emergency heart operation to save his life.

The TV presenter, 65, had two stents fitted during the surgery and was warned to change his diet by doctors after they discovered two vital arteries were blocked.

Jeremy was rushed to hospital when he began feeling symptoms of clamminess, chest тιԍнтness and pins and needles in his left arm.

Following the ‘sudden deterioration’ in his health, Jeremy was taken to John Radcliffe Hospital in Oxford where he was operated on.

Speaking to the Sunday Times about the first signs that something wasn’t quite right, he recalled holidaying in the Seychelles shortly before the episode.

He said: ‘I always try and dive off a boat on every holiday because at my age you never know when your last dive is going to be, or your last anything, for that matter.’

But realising midway through his last dive which turned into a belly flop, he realised his brain was writing cheques his body couldn’t cash.

He said: ‘When I finally reached the beach my lungs were full of water and I realised I can’t do it anymore.’

When he returned home to Chadlington, Oxfordshire, he began experiencing scary symptoms which resulted in his dash to hospital.

Following surgery to unblock his arteries, doctors told him to give up high fat and processed foods and exercise to lose weight.

Jeremy now plays pickleball to keep fit and has began following the ‘mono diet’.

This means he can eat meat – typically lamb and beef reared on his farm – but has to have it plain without any of the rich sauces he would have previously reached for. 

He said: ‘The way my doctor here described it, if it has one ingredient, like steak, or egg, it’s fine. But not supermarket lasagne.’ Jeremy has also cut back on alcohol but hasn’t given it up altogether. 

Jeremy tried Ozempic but it didn’t agree with him, before transitioning to Mounjaro which he revealed has helped curb his desire to binge eat.

But Jeremy returned to Britain and a ‘sudden deterioration began to gather pace’ with him feeling the range of worrying symptoms previously mentioned.

When he was was loading 30 pigs onto a ‘slaughterhouse school bus’ that he noticed pins and needles in his arm.

He told The Sun at the time: ‘I’m very grateful to everyone who sent supportive messages but I’m fine. 

‘I just have to not do any manual labour or dishwasher emptying for the next four years. At least I think that’s what the doctor said.’

He then went to hospital, where a heart attack was ruled out after he had an electrocardiogram (ECG), blood tests and X-rays.

He said he then went to an operating theatre, after further checks, and doctors said he was perhaps ‘days away’ from death.

Once there he was fitted with a stent to his hold his arteries open, to improve blood flow to his heart and relieve his chest pain.

A stent is a wire mesh tube that props open arteries. To open the narrowed artery, the surgeon may perform what’s known as an angioplasty.
